UN-STUFFED CABBAGE BOWLS



Un-stuffed Cabbage Bowls image

Quick and easy stuffed cabbage - without all the work!

Provided by Gina

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Number Of Ingredients 13

cooking spray
1 lb 93% lean ground beef
1 1/4 teaspoon kosher salt
1 cup chopped onion
1 clove garlic (minced)
1 tablespoon dried marjoram
black pepper (to taste)
8 ounce can tomato sauce
1/2 teaspoon Hungarian paprika
1 cup less sodium beef broth
2 tablespoons raisins
1 cup cooked brown rice
1 medium head cabbage (cored and chopped (9 cups))

Steps:

  • Press the saute button on the Instant Pot. Spray with oil then add the beef and salt, cook breaking the meat up until browned, about 5 minutes. Add the onion, garlic, marjoram and black pepper and stir. Add the tomato sauce, paprika, beef broth and raisins, cover and cook high pressure 15 minutes.
  • Quick release, add the rice and cabbage and cook 3 minutes high pressure. Quick release and serve with additional rice if desired.
  • Heat a large pot or Dutch oven over medium-high heat, spray with oil then add the beef and salt, cook breaking the meat up until browned, about 5 minutes. Add the onion, garlic, marjoram and black pepper and stir. Add the tomato sauce, 1/4 cup water, paprika, beef broth and raisins, cover and cook medium-low 25 minutes.
  • Add the cooked rice and cabbage and cook 8 to 10 minutes, or until the cabbage is tender. Serve with additional rice if desired.

Nutrition Facts : ServingSize 1 1/2 cups, Calories 338 kcal, Carbohydrate 36 g, Protein 30.5 g, Fat 8 g, SaturatedFat 3 g, Cholesterol 71 mg, Sodium 808 mg, Fiber 8 g, Sugar 5 g

UNSTUFFED CABBAGE ROLL



Unstuffed Cabbage Roll image

This is a quick and easy main dish. My kids don't even like cabbage, but they love this. I usually try to serve it with green beans, new potatoes, corn, and a pan of corn bread. They eat over half the pan every time. Also, the longer it stands the better it tastes.

Provided by tlc_adams

Categories     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Main Dish Recipes     Stuffed Cabbage

Time 55m

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 9

2 pounds ground beef
1 large onion, chopped
1 small head cabbage, chopped
2 (14.5 ounce) cans diced tomatoes
1 (8 ounce) can tomato sauce
½ cup water
2 cloves garlic, minced
2 teaspoons salt
1 teaspoon ground black pepper

Steps:

  • Heat a Dutch oven or large skillet over medium-high heat. Cook and stir beef and onion in the hot Dutch oven until browned and crumbly, 5 to 7 minutes; drain and discard grease. Add cabbage, tomatoes, tomato sauce, water, garlic, salt, and pepper and bring to a boil. Cover Dutch oven, reduce heat, and simmer until cabbage is tender, about 30 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 398.3 calories, Carbohydrate 16.3 g, Cholesterol 92.9 mg, Fat 23.8 g, Fiber 5.2 g, Protein 28.5 g, SaturatedFat 9.3 g, Sodium 1294.3 mg, Sugar 9.7 g

WW SOUTHWESTERN STUFFED CABBAGE CASSEROLE WEIGHT WATCHERS



WW SOUTHWESTERN STUFFED CABBAGE CASSEROLE Weight Watchers image

Found while surfing the Net. It's been calculated at 7 pts with cheese and 5 pts without. It is very tasty and makes a ton (perfect for OAMC). If you chop the cabbage in a food processor, you can slip in the healthy veggie without picky eaters knowing. DH liked it and he hates cabbage.

Provided by Southern Lady

Categories     One Dish Meal

Time 1h

Yield 10 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

1/2 teaspoon olive oil
1 lb lean ground beef (or 1 lb ground sirloin)
1 large onion, chopped fine
2 teaspoons garlic, finely minced
1 teaspoon southwest seasoning (or Cajun seasoning)
1/2 teaspoon Hungarian paprika
salt and black pepper
1 head green cabbage, chopped into bite size pieces
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can southwestern petite dice tomatoes with juice
1 (4 ounce) can tomato sauce
1/4 cup parsley, chopped
1/4 cup vegetables or 1/4 cup water
1 cup brown rice, cooked
1 cup mozzarella cheese, low-fat

Steps:

  • Cook brown rice following package's directions.
  • Chop onion finely, and cabbage into bite size pieces.
  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spray an 8 x 8 or 9 x 9 baking dish.
  • In a large skillet heat to medium heat, brown ground beef crumbling into small pieces.
  • Remove ground beef and set aside.
  • Add ½ T of oil to skillet and add chopped onion. Sautee for 5 minutes or until translucent.
  • Add minced garlic, Southwestern or Cajun seasoning, paprika and cook for 2-3 minutes.
  • Add diced tomatoes, tomato sauce, parsley, ground beef, cabbage & broth. Stir thoroughly.
  • S&P to taste. Add more spice is preferred.
  • Simmer uncovered for 15-20 minutes. Mixture will thicken slightly.
  • Add cooked rice and fold in so rice doesn't break down.
  • Transfer into baking dish and cover with foil, baking for 20 minutes.
  • Uncover and sprinkle with cheese. Bake 5-10 minutes longer until cheese melts & browns lightly.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 224.2, Fat 8, SaturatedFat 3.5, Cholesterol 38.3, Sodium 253.4, Carbohydrate 23.8, Fiber 3.9, Sugar 5.3, Protein 14.9

UNSTUFFED 'STUFFED' CABBAGE



Unstuffed 'stuffed' Cabbage image

This recipe came out of the paper. I haven't tried it yet, but it does seem to have all of the elements of real German comfort food! (Serving time and prep time are approximate)

Provided by Denise in da Kitchen

Categories     Oven

Time 3h

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 lb ground beef
2 eggs
1 cup cooked rice
1 tablespoon sugar
1 dash cinnamon
1 dash allspice
salt and pepper, to taste
1 medium chopped onion
2 (8 ounce) cans tomato sauce
water
1 (14 1/2 ounce) can sauerkraut
3 tablespoons brown sugar
3/4 cup raisins
1 small cabbage

Steps:

  • MEATBALLS:.
  • Mix ground beef with eggs, rice and 1 tablespoon sugar; season with cinnamon, allspice, salt and pepper.
  • Form into balls.
  • SAUCE:.
  • Saute chopped onion in oil until golden.
  • Add tomato sauce, 1 can of water, sauerkraut with its juice, brown sugar and raisins.
  • Heat this mixture and taste- it should be sweet and sour.
  • CASSEROLE:.
  • Shred cabbage, or cut into thin strips (eliminate any hard, veined parts).
  • Pour some of sauce on bottom of roasting pan.
  • Layer half of shredded cabbage over sauce.
  • Place meat balls on top of cabbage.
  • Cover with remaining cabbage, and pour on remaining sauce.
  • Cover pan with lid or foil.
  • Bake at 325 degrees for 1 1/2 hours.
  • Lower heat to 275 degrees and bake for another hour.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 292.6, Fat 10.2, SaturatedFat 3.8, Cholesterol 91.4, Sodium 731.6, Carbohydrate 37, Fiber 5, Sugar 21.9, Protein 15.7
